Output e3c339839c3b8e1a6c995319b8f900c8b0d00eb8d8c3260a979e482caaad0ef9:2

value
37434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2b43107d35f494e69e5bde1e7519cd41022fd16 OP_EQUALVERIFY OP_CHECKSIG
address
1MfhaHG9vUEmyXkrnuEHM6yabhNgewouuu
transaction
e3c339839c3b8e1a6c995319b8f900c8b0d00eb8d8c3260a979e482caaad0ef9
spent
true